Attorney general’s power to investigate and issue subpoenas. In connection with the Attorney General’s responsibilities under this article and in connection with the public hearing required by this article, the Attorney General shall have the same power to investigate and issue subpoenas as the Attorney General has with respect to investigations authorized under Code Section 45-15-17. ## History Code 1981, § 31-7-411, enacted by Ga. L. 1997, p. 1091, § 1.
